Runbook fragment — Haulmetric fleet fuel-usage report (for plugin authors). The nightly report aggregates per-vehicle fuel draw from the Tanker ingest stream and emits one row per depot. Plugins hook the post-aggregation stage only; do not mutate raw readings, as reconciliation at the Velden depot depends on them. If totals look off, confirm the unit-conversion plugin loaded before yours, then re-run with the dry-run flag. Output paths and thresholds are controlled by the report service, whose current configuration values appear below.

config for hawip-bahop:
[fendor]
host = fendor.paliqworks.corp
user = fendor_svc
database = fendor_prod

Visitors to the Hollowmere Annex should be reminded that the evacuation-chair store on Level 2 is not a general storage area. Escorts must keep guests clear of the alcove beside Stairwell C, where the two Traversa-model chairs are mounted. If a visitor tour includes the fire-safety walkthrough, the facilities desk unlocks the store for inspection only, then re-secures it immediately. Desk staff opening the store for demonstrations should use the pass code issued below.

badge for yahif-bahaf: bdg-XUBUM-7

# Flaglight Rollouts — Approvals

Quick version for on-call: any rollout touching more than 5% of traffic needs an approval in Flaglight before the ramp continues. Kill switches don't need approval — just flip them and note it in the incident channel. Scheduled ramps pause automatically if error budget burns hot. If you're stuck at 2 a.m. with a pending approval, there's one person authorized to override, and that's the approver below.

account owner for tagep-bafof: Norael Gilax Juleth

Q: Why did the Tallowgrid metrics sidecar stop aggregating after the node drain? A: The sidecar checkpoints its rollup state to local disk, so a drain without graceful shutdown loses the last window. Redeploy with the persistence flag enabled and replay from the broker. To decrypt the checkpoint archive during replay, the operator uses the recovery passphrase below.

strongbox words: ulamir-ulaix